New. <br /><b>âWade Davis is a true wayfinder, and these essays offer new insight into his visionary approach to culture, landscape, and the planet he loves as fiercely as any writer working today.ââJohn Vaillant, author of <i>Fire Weather</i></b><br /><br /><b>A timely and eclectic collection from one of the foremost thinkers of our time, âa powerful, penetrating and immensely knowledgeable writerâ (<i>The Guardian</i>).</b><br /><br />The essays in this collection came about during the unhurried months when one who had traveled incessantly was obliged to stay still, even as events flared on all sides in a world that never stops moving. Wade Davis brings his unique cultural perspective to such varied topics as the demonization of coca, the sacred plant of the Inca; the Great War and the birth of modernity; the British conquest of Everest; the endless conflict in the Middle East; reaching beyond climate fear and trepidation; on the meaning of the sacred. His essay, âThe Unraveling of America,â first published in <i>Rolling Stone</i>, attracted five million readers and generated 362 million social media impressions. Media interest in the story was sustained over many weeks, with interview requests coming in from 23 countries.<br /><br />The anthropological lens, as Davis demonstrates, reveals what lies beneath the surface of things, allowing us to see, and to seek, the wisdom of the middle way, a perspective of promise and hope that all of the essays in this collection aspire to convey.<br /><br />â<b>Wade Davis has a gift for saying the unsayable.</b> Heâs a fearless explorer in the intellectual world, as in the physical.
